About the Opportunity
The Information Technology (IT) function is seen as an important enabler to the achievement of HammondCare’s mission. This is driven by the requirement of the organisation to meet the changing needs of people with complex health or aged care needs and our employees within a growing geographically diverse organisation and across a continuum of care.
The Test Lead is responsible for defining, coordinating, and executing testing activities across complex digital transformation and customer service technology initiatives. The role ensures that new platforms, integrations, workflows, and customer-facing capabilities are delivered with the quality, stability, and reliability required to support HammondCare's care, operational, and service delivery outcomes.
Working across multiple workstreams, vendors, and delivery teams, the Test Lead provides leadership for quality assurance practices, ensuring solutions are thoroughly tested across applications, integrations, data flows, business processes, and user experiences. The role partners closely with business stakeholders, delivery teams, vendors, and subject matter experts to ensure technology solutions are fit-for-purpose and ready for production deployment.
Operating within Agile and project delivery environments, the Test Lead establishes testing standards, coordinates testing resources, manages risk, and drives continuous improvement in testing maturity and delivery quality.
Key Focus Areas:
Test Strategy & Quality Assurance: Define and implement testing approaches that ensure solutions meet functional, integration, performance, security, and business requirements
End-to-End Solution Validation: Coordinate testing across platforms, integrations, customer service technologies, business applications, data, and operational processes
Delivery Risk Management: Identify quality risks early, manage defects effectively, and provide clear visibility of testing readiness and deployment confidence
Testing Capability & Continuous Improvement: Establish testing standards, improve testing practices, and build quality assurance capability across delivery teams

What you will be doing
Define Test Strategy and Planning: Develop test strategies, plans, schedules, and quality assurance approaches aligned to project objectives, risks, and delivery timelines
Lead End-to-End Testing Activities: Coordinate functional, system, integration, regression, user acceptance, and operational readiness testing across multiple technology solutions and workstreams. Look to automate where possible
Manage Testing Across Complex Integrations: Ensure end-to-end validation of integrations between customer-facing systems, enterprise platforms, workflow solutions, data services, and third-party applications
Coordinate User Acceptance Testing (UAT): Partner with business stakeholders and subject matter experts to plan, execute, and complete user acceptance testing activities
Manage Defects and Quality Risks: Establish defect management processes, monitor remediation progress, and ensure quality risks are proactively identified and addressed
Validate Business Processes and Customer Journeys: Ensure end-to-end business processes, customer interactions, workflow automation, and operational procedures perform as expected across multiple systems
Provide Release Readiness Assurance: Assess testing outcomes and provide recommendations regarding deployment readiness, outstanding risks, and production release decisions
Work with Delivery Teams and Vendors: Collaborate closely with project managers, business analysts, developers, architects, external vendors, and business stakeholders to ensure quality expectations are met
Establish Testing Standards and Governance: Implement consistent testing methodologies, documentation standards, quality controls, and reporting across initiatives
Track and Report Quality Metrics: Provide clear reporting on test progress, defect trends, risk exposure, quality outcomes, and release readiness to delivery and governance stakeholders
Drive Continuous Improvement: Identify opportunities to improve testing practices, automation, tooling, quality processes, and overall delivery performance
